We’re partnering with a fast-growing and forward-thinking professional services firm to find an experienced Client Manager to join their Brisbane team.
This is a fantastic opportunity for an experienced accountant ready to step into a client-facing leadership role. You’ll manage your own portfolio of small-to-medium business clients, overseeing compliance work while also delivering valuable advisory insights.
If you're looking for a role that blends technical expertise with relationship management—and you're ready to lead and grow—this could be the perfect next step.
What You’ll Be Doing
- Managing a portfolio of clients, acting as their trusted business advisor
- Reviewing and finalizing tax returns and financial statements (individuals, companies, trusts, SMSFs)
- Overseeing BAS preparation and lodgment
- Providing strategic advice around business structures, performance, and planning
- Liaising with the ATO on behalf of clients
- Mentoring junior team members and reviewing their work
- Assisting with budgeting, forecasting, and business improvement projects
